Common questions
How many calories are in Wild-caught Sardines In Water?
Wild-caught Sardines In Water by Chicken of the Sea has 174 kcal per 100 g. One serving (69 g) is about 120 kcal.
How much protein is in Wild-caught Sardines In Water?
Wild-caught Sardines In Water contains 15.9 g of protein per 100 g — about 11 g per 69 g serving.
Is Wild-caught Sardines In Water a good source of protein?
Yes — 15.9 g of protein per 100 g, supplying 38% of its calories. That makes it a good protein source.
Is Wild-caught Sardines In Water keto-friendly?
With 0 g total carbs (about 0 g net carbs) per 100 g, it fits low-carb and keto eating patterns in normal portions.
Why does Wild-caught Sardines In Water have a Nutri-Score of C?
Nutri-Score weighs negatives (calories, sugar, saturated fat, sodium) against positives (fiber, protein) per 100 g. Points against come from saturated fat (3.6 g); points in favor come from protein (15.9 g). Overall that places it in band C.
How much Wild-caught Sardines In Water is 100 calories?
About 57 g of Wild-caught Sardines In Water equals 100 kcal.
Is Wild-caught Sardines In Water a good source of calcium?
It is a moderate source: 249.3 mg per 100 g, about 19% of the daily value. A 200 g portion covers roughly 38%.
Is Wild-caught Sardines In Water high in cholesterol?
It contains 115.9 mg of cholesterol per 100 g — 39% of the daily value, which is on the high side.
